AMSOIL does not need or recommend any additives to any oil they produce. The proper additives are blended during production and any additional additives will be counter productive and possible even degrade the oil. There was a thread in the general discussion section related to Rev-x and deposites found in the oil pan. As stated above fuel additive Ok, oil additive No.
